Every year after the Apple Blossom Parade, judges award the coveted Roudenbowl trophy to that year's best float. The J.V. Fletcher Library won for the third year in a row thanks to their book carousel dancing routine, but upon recieving the award, a question arose. Previous winners are noted on the base of the trophy and there was some confusion over the entry in 1996. That year's prize went to a joint float done by Westford Against Substance Abuse (WASA), Students Against Drunk Driving (SADD) and a group called the WCTCP. No one could remember what the WCTCP was, so we here at Patch found out. WCTCP stood for Westford/Chelmsford Tobacco Control Program.
